Discover the rich history of Christian encounters with Muhammad, examining centuries of theological interpretation. This seminal work meticulously analyzes how medieval and modern Christian scholars grappled with the Islamic prophet’s role and message. Explore the enduring questions about his prophethood, divine validation, and the delicate dance of interfaith understanding, particularly concerning the Quran’s view of Jesus. An essential resource for theology students, religious historians, and scholars interested in comparative religious thought.
